How to Open a PDF in Microsoft Edgeīy default, Microsoft Edge opens all PDF files in its PDF viewer, allowing you to start editing them immediately. Here’s how to edit PDFs using Microsoft Edge’s built-in PDF editor. With Microsoft Edge on your computer, there’s no need to switch to another app to make minor edits to your document. With Microsoft Edge’s built-in PDF editor, you can easily add text, drawings, comments, and highlight important text or sections within a document. However, Microsoft Edge sets itself apart by offering editing options that allow you to edit your PDFs. This is because Microsoft Word keeps the text reflow mode disabled by default. Without the text reflow mode enabled, the text does not automatically fit on your screen and you have to scroll the document horizontally from left to right to read all the text. The difficulty is not only in typing in the words into the document but also in viewing the documents. But since most of the mobile phones have screens of no more than 5 inches in size, it becomes really difficult to work with Word documents in them. Microsoft Word is the best app for viewing, editing and creating all the Word supported documents on your Android device.
